11 injured in shooting in quiet North Carolina city

At least one person has died following a shooting in North Carolina.

A house party in a quiet North Carolina community turned into a scene of horror overnight when gunfire erupted, leaving one person dead and 11 others injured.

Authorities were called to a home on Walnut Acres Drive in the Mountain View community near Hickory – about 60 miles northwest of Charlotte – around 12:45AM on Sunday (June 1), according to the Catawba County Sheriff’s Office.

Walnut Acres is a single-street subdivision about a 55-mile drive northwest of Charlotte.

Per a report from NBC News, the sheriff’s office confirmed: “As of this release, twelve victims have been reported,” adding: “One of these reported victims is deceased. Another of these reported victims is in critical condition. Several others remain hospitalized.”

Authorities have not disclosed whether the victims are related or if they reside at the home where the shooting took place.

A resident told WBTV the shooting broke out during a pool party, claiming the gunfire “occurred mostly outside and appeared to be random”.

Catawba County Sheriff’s Office Maj. Aaron Turk also reported that there were approximately 100 people at the gathering, including juveniles, the Hickory Record reported.

The crime scene, he said, spans several areas – inside the house, both the front and back yards, and even a neighboring yard. Multiple weapons were involved, and investigators are working to determine the types of firearms used.

The shooting is under investigation by the Catawba County Sheriff’s Office and the Hickory Police Department.

Special agents from the North Carolina State Bureau of Investigation were brought in to assist with the ongoing investigation and to help “establish a motive and identify those responsible,” the sheriff’s office said.

As of Sunday morning, no arrests had been made, and authorities had not released any information about possible suspects.
